Conditions

Effect of low dose esketamine pretreatment on cough, muscle fibrillation and postoperative recovery during anesthesia induction

Interventions

Esketamine Group (Group A):0.3mg/kg Esketamine 10ml
Control group (Group B):Same 10ml normal saline pretreatment

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1. Age >= 18 years old 2. Elective surgery with general anesthesia is planned 3. ASA grades I to II 4. Sign informed consent

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1. Patients allergic to ketamine, sufentanil, etomidate, or other related drugs 2. Pregnant or lactating women 3. Patients with severe cardiovascular, respiratory, liver and kidney dysfunction 4. Patients with a history of mental illness or substance abuse 5. Participants in other clinical trials in the past 3 months

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Cough and muscle fibrillation within 1 minute;

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
hemodynamics;Recovery time (time from the end of anesthesia to recovery);Postoperative pain;Brief Psychiatric Rating Scale;Quality of Recovery Scale;
